A packet switch receives a packet and determines the outbound link to which the packet should be forwarded. When the packet arrives, suppose one other packet is halfway done being transmitted on this outbound link and five other packets are waiting to be transmitted. Packets are transmitted in order of arrival. If all packets are 1,500 bytes and the link rate is 20 Mbps, what is the queueing delay for the packet?
